What Ohio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in IT operations manager jobs across Ohio.

  • Bachelor's degree in information technology, computer science, or a related field
  • Five or more years of progressive IT operations or infrastructure management experience
  • Demonstrated experience managing help desk teams, vendors, and service-level agreements
  • Proficiency with ITIL frameworks, with ITIL Foundation certification strongly preferred
  • Hands-on experience with enterprise systems such as Microsoft Azure, VMware, or ServiceNow
  • Strong communication skills for coordinating with Ohio-based business units and executive stakeholders

How do you become a it operations manager in Ohio?

Most IT operations managers in Ohio start with a bachelor's degree in information technology, computer science, or a related field, then build experience in system administration, help desk management, or network operations roles. Ohio does not require a state-issued license for this position. Employers across Columbus, Cleveland, and Cincinnati typically expect candidates to hold industry credentials such as ITIL Foundation, CompTIA Network+, or relevant vendor certifications before moving into a management role.

How much do IT operations managers make in Ohio?

IT operations managers in Ohio earn a median of about $97,700 a year, based on May 2025 Bureau of Labor Statistics wage data, ranging from around $47,400 for the lowest 10% to over $216,360 for the top 10%. Pay rises with experience, specialty, and employer.

Are there remote it operations manager jobs in Ohio?

Yes, but they're less common than in purely desk-based roles because IT operations managers often need to be present to oversee data centers, vendor relationships, and on-site infrastructure teams. About 43% of IT operations manager openings tied to Ohio are remote or hybrid as of September 2026. The responsibilities most likely to be performed remotely include vendor coordination, reporting, and strategic planning, while hands-on infrastructure oversight typically requires on-site presence.

How can I get hired as a it operations manager in Ohio with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is moving into an IT operations manager role after building two to four years in a systems administrator, IT support lead, or help desk supervisor position with a mid-size Ohio employer. Large Ohio-based organizations like hospital systems, regional banks, and state agencies regularly promote internal candidates from infrastructure or desktop support teams into junior operations management roles. Earning an ITIL Foundation certification before applying substantially strengthens a candidate's profile when competing against more experienced applicants.
